Test Technician We are looking for a Test Technician to join our Cincinnati, Ohio team! Test Technicians at the Curtiss-Wright Nuclear Division QualTech NP Cincinnati location perform all functions relating to the testing of a wide variety of electrical, mechanical, pneumatic, and hydraulic components for the nuclear power industry, which is a highly regulated industry. As a Test Technician, you will play a vital role within the assigned business segment supporting project schedules and customer deliverables. You will be responsible for completing project assignments in conformance with company procedures and policies to comply with customer specifications and industry standards. Requirements

  • High School Diploma or equivalent required.
  • Technical Training equivalent to an Associate’s degree preferred, or equivalent experience.
  • Two (2) to four (4) years of related electrical testing experience preferred.
  • Solid understanding of electricity: Use of Power Supplies, Multimeters (Voltmeters, Ammeters, Ohm meters) and other common electrical testing devices to measure Voltage, Current, Capacitance, Inductance, Impedance, and Resistance.
  • Apply knowledge to test electrical control equipment, calculate and construct resistive loads using basic math functions.
  • Assembles and tests, switch panels, transformers, solenoids, relays and other electrical equipment and components according to test plans and knowledge of electrical principles.
  • Develop wiring diagrams and layout sketches for test setups.
  • Construction of test circuits for Alternating and Direct Current (AC/DC) applications.
  • Strong understanding of electro-mechanical components and systems.
  • Basic math and computer skills.

Responsibilities

  • Utilizes test procedures and other written instructions, selects the appropriate Measurement & Test Equipment, builds test set-ups, and conducts tests to collect data and evaluate the operability and acceptability of the components or systems to the requirements of the test plan.
  • Documents data on applicable data sheets.
  • Records and reports failures and test anomalies.
  • Works closely with engineering and project coordinators as needed in the development of test procedures.
  • Initiates and participates in continuous improvement activities.
  • Performs all work in a safe and efficient manner.
  • Interacts closely with engineering, project management, and QA to resolve quality issues.
  • Works collaboratively with all team members to achieve project objectives including safety, quality, and customer schedule.
  • Maintains effective communications with project team, ensuring that all requirements and expectations are addressed effectively.
  • Efficiently and effectively work towards goals in a complex, diverse environment with multiple constraints.
